This attractive 1964 Chevrolet Corvair Monza Convertible is
finished in classic Ermine White over a striking red interior with
a matching red convertible-top boot and white folding soft top. The
combination highlights the clean styling of the final-year
first-generation Corvair. Power comes from Chevrolet's rear-mounted
164ci air-cooled flat-six engine, paired with a two-speed
Powerglide automatic transmission. The engine retains its
factory-style dual-carburetor arrangement and cooling system. The
interior presents nicely with red bucket seats, a matching rear
bench, coordinated door panels, red carpeting and seat belts. The
factory dashboard features its horizontal speedometer,
original-style radio and dash-mounted Powerglide selector. A custom
cupholder console has been added for convenience. Exterior details
include chrome bumpers, dual headlights, bright side moldings,
factory-style wheel covers and narrow-whitewall radial tires. The
front luggage compartment and underside appear solid overall,
showing only normal age and some visible surface oxidation. The
odometer displays approximately 76,600 miles, but actual mileage
should be listed as unknown unless documented. VIN 40967W233985
confirms: * 1964 model year * Corvair Monza 900 * Two-door
convertible * Willow Run, Michigan assembly
